With Teresa and Joe Giudice recently indicted on charges of fraud and facing prison time, Real Housewife of New Jersey Melissa Gorga has seemed liked the saintly sister-in-law.  But the reality star could be coming under fire for statements she makes about sex and marriage in her new book.

The overarching theme of Gorga's book for how to have a hot and happy marriage seems to boil down to this: "Husbands want their wives to submit; wives want our husbands to dominate."

But one of the hot buttons in her new advice manual Love Italian Style, is a profession Melissa makes about marital rape fantasies:

"Men, I know you think your woman isn't the type who wants to be taken. But trust me, she is. Every girl wants to get her hair pulled once in a while. If your wife says "no," turn her around, and rip her clothes off. She wants to be dominated. Women don't realize how easy men are. Just give us what we want."

The Bravo star had RHONJ cameras chronicle her journey on writing her first book, and how she felt it incredibly important to meet the physical and domestic needs of her old-world Italian husband Joe Gorga because her own father was such a womanizer, and Melissa always thought her dad left because he was unhappy at home.

Gorga continues:

"Happy guys let more go. Issues get brushed off. Quickies count. Say what you want, but it's the truth.

[A] woman needs to keep herself in shape. She has to be seductive. She must be willing to try new things for her husband's pleasure and her own. And, most important, she has to be available for sex. There's real passionate sex and maintenance sex. You need them both for a healthy marriage. Maintenance sex keeps the wheels greased, the lines of communication open, and the fights to a minimum."

Melissa's book may not sit well will some women's rights advocates who will most likely feel the submissive housewife attitude sets feminism back decades.  But what does her husband have to say about it?  Here Joe Gorga shares his point of view on why husbands cheat:

"Refusing to initiate is a Top Three reason men cheat. The ugliest girl in the world could come on to a man in that state of mind, and he might have to go for it. He thinks, At least someone wants me."

Love Italian Style has obvious misogynistic overtones, but Melissa Gorga seems absolute in her opinions about the roles of husband and wife and in the household:

"When gender roles are confused, sexual roles are, too. If he's at the sink and then changing diapers, then who throws down in the bed? In our marriage, Joe is always the man, doing masculine things. I'm the woman, and I do the female things, including housework."

Depending on which side of the feminist fence you stand on, this manual could either destroy or save your marriage.  But what of the rape fantasy quotes?
